Organizing Images Using High-Level Functions

You can organize images using high-level functions such as setting
keywords and entering comments, renaming multiple files in a single
operation and classifying images by shot year/month/date, all of which
are useful when organizing your images.

You can set keywords to identify images. The set keywords are also
useful when searching for images

(p.63)

.

1

Display the [Properties] window

(p.53)

.

2

Click the [

] button in [Keywords] and then click

the [View/Modify Keywords].

The [View/Modify Keywords] dialog box appears.

3

Select the keyword(s) and then click the [OK] button.

The keyword is set in the image.

You can enter information relating to images as comments. The entered
comments are also useful when searching for images

(p.63)

.

1

Display the [Properties] window

(p.53)

.

2

Click the [

] button in [Comment].

A field for entering comments is displayed.

3

Enter text and then press the < Enter > key on the
keyboard.

The entered text is saved in the image.
